Canton City (Hensel) and Crystal are places in North Dakota.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.
Crystal has the higher population (101 vs 29 in Canton City (Hensel)). Crystal has the higher median home value ($58,900 vs $26,300 in Canton City (Hensel)). Since 2019, Canton City (Hensel)'s population has grown faster (+16.0% vs -1.0%).
